    • @jefforyrichardson9479
      @jefforyrichardson9479 7 років тому +4

      He actually plays two songs. The first is "Guitar Boogie" by Arthur Smith, then halfway through, he switched to "Stevie's Blues." He says it's his "attempt" to pay homage to SRV.

    • @t3tsuyaguy1
      @t3tsuyaguy1 10 років тому +1

      You know? If you keep playing, the callouses go away after a few years.
      I had pretty hard rough callouses the first 3 years I played. There was a strip of ugly hard tissue on the outer edge of my forefinger from playing a ton barre chords. Then one I day I noticed they just weren't there anymore.
      It's a rare day, when I don't play at least an hour of guitar, but nothing ever hurts. The skin on my finger tips seems a bit thicker than anywhere else, but that's about it.
      I've met quite a few other guitarists with the same thing. I don't know why it is, but they go away.
